Prince Harry is preparing for a solo visit to New York City next month, following his recent tour of Colombia with his wife Meghan Markle. This trip aligns with significant events including the UN General Assembly High-Level Week and Climate Week, as the Duke of Sussex engages with various charities and organisations.

Details of Prince Harry's Engagements in New York City

During his time in New York, Prince Harry will participate in multiple engagements related to his patronages and charitable efforts. His schedule includes meetings with representatives from notable organisations such as African Parks, The HALO Trust, The Diana Award, and Travalyst. According to his spokesman, these efforts are part of Harry's commitment to philanthropy, particularly through The Archewell Foundation, which he established with Meghan after stepping back from royal duties in 2020.

Meghan Markle Remains at Home with Their Children

Though Prince Harry will be undertaking this trip alone, it follows their joint visit to Colombia earlier this month. Meghan is reported to be staying home to care for their two young children. The couple's son, Prince Archie, is five, while Princess Lilibet is three, highlighting their focus on family during Harry's upcoming solo engagements.

Upcoming Release of Harry's Memoir 'Spare'

In addition to his trip, news surfaced that Prince Harry will be re-releasing his memoir, Spare, originally published in January 2023. This re-release comes as a paperback edition set to launch in October. Interestingly, the publishing house Penguin has confirmed that the content of Spare will remain unchanged, deviating from the typical publishing trend of adding new chapters or updates. This decision aligns with Harry's recent approach of minimising criticism towards the royal family, particularly following the scrutiny from past interviews and their Netflix docu-series.
